Vegetables facility cultivation could result in continuous cropping soil appear disease, namely the continuous cropping plant will bring on reduction of production or no any production, and the cucumber, the watermelon and the melon especially are serious for being affected by it. Generally this kind of disease has no effective pesticide, is only solved by grafting seedling technology. Grafting seedling could not only overcome continuous cropping disease, but also enhance output about 20%, increase cold hardiness of the crop, advance the time to market of fruits and vegetables. It is an effective and sustainable increasing production technology. However, grafting mainly is manual operation in China now, so the productivity and the survival rate are not high enough. Moreover, culturing grafting seedling is a highly technical work, grafting performance and healing management seedlings grafted need high technical level. The above reasons restricted the wide promotion and application of culturing grafting seedlings. Therefore developing the cicatrisation equipment and enhancing grafting productivity become inevitable trend to widespread apply the grafting seedling technology.The artificial climate room has been studying from the end of 80's last century in Japan. It has been used in the industrial seedlings from 1990.There is no cicatrisation equipment in China.We only have the growth room or the artificial climate box, and the price is too expensive, such as the price of the artificial climate box with the volume of 300 liters is at ten or twenty thousand, and the box is not used for grafting seedlings. The needs that the cicatrisation requests were not satisfied using this room. This case restricted the wide promotion of culturing grafting seedlings. According to the situation, the cicatrization room has been developed by the Northeast Agricultural University, and the price of it is approximately at five thousand. But there are two problems exist in all the cicatrisation equipment above, one is that they are not suit for the mass seedlings, the other is that the price is too expensive to satisfy the condition of China. The research was based on a number of experiments.Fistly, the small arch awning was developed, and then the experiment of determining the temperature and relative humidity and the contrastive cicatrization experiment had been done in it.The conclusion showed that the temperature and relative humidity can satisfy the requirements of cicatrization. The advantage of root out was confirmed. At last, the geometric parameters of the graft seedlings were studied and the essential sizes were obtained, the full-pressure system and the model were designed, a number of experiments of cicatrizing the graft seedlings had been done through simulating the temperature of March, April, and May in northeast.The best conditions were determined, and the cicatrization successful proportion amounted to 90 percents. The design requirements were satisfied.
